你查询的IP:[116.4.66.193]  地理位置:中国–广东–东莞

最新查询58.154.201.38 167.139.160.124 58.192.11.8 61.236.26.88 119.144.175.56 59.32.197.87 58.82.237.207 116.112.121.85 60.232.147.221 116.4.66.193 58.116.113.133 116.212.160.130 116.76.123.207 119.78.203.151 59.108.157.96 202.124.24.248 202.41.152.128 202.60.112.25 120.76.212.164 124.126.142.111 118.84.67.154 202.127.112.158 192.83.169.228 125.61.128.118 123.253.232.151 119.27.160.247 121.52.208.57 119.42.247.54 117.103.128.64 218.73.241.187 118.144.170.246